Ok, I have used 2 of these boards in the past and hated their "jiggly" guts... here's why.

1. compared to other boards out there it is a pain to wire up as you have to splice wires, and can't use a transistor setup with this. Allowing only 350ma to the LED.

2. The yoda talking... I personally don't want yoda in my lightsaber saying the same phrases over and over and over and over... The talking "feature" is operated using a SPST latching switch. Slide it one way yoda trains... Slide it the other he shuts up (not really though, he always talks upon activation...). So, it is easy to remove, but more hassle and modification to the board.

so there are my two reasons not to use it... the sounds have a lot of static in them IMO. So i reccomend you go to target and get a nice economy OBI board.

However, if you do decide to use this board, you should use a P4, not a Lux III. This board will only give off 350ma. A LED likes 1000ma (1500 if you areusing red), so the blade will be dimmer, but not so dim it looks bad...

In my experience, the lamp wire is usually negative. You will have to splice from the Batt + wire in order for you to hook up a LED to this. Everything else looks good though.

Oh, don't give this board 6V... Yoda likes 4.5.;)
